Savory Ground Beef and Seasonal Vegetable Stir-Fry with Ginger-Sesame Glaze
This vibrant stir-fry features ground beef paired with a medley of fresh, in-season vegetables, all tossed in a zesty ginger-sesame glaze. It's a quick, healthy dish that bursts with flavor and color, making it perfect for any weeknight dinner.

Begin by gathering all your ingredients and chopping the vegetables into bite-sized pieces. Heat 1 tablespoon of sesame o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
Add 1 pound of 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ned, breaking it apart with a spatula, about 5-7 minutes.
Once the beef is browned, drain any excess fat and push the beef to one side of the skillet. In the empty side, add 1 cup of chopped bell peppers, 1 cup of sliced zucchini, and 1 cup of snap peas.
Stir-fry the vegetables for about 3-4 minutes until they are tender-crisp. While the vegetables are cooking, prepare the ginger-sesame glaze by whisking together 2 tablespoons of soy sauce, 1 tablespoon of rice vinegar, 1 tablespoon of honey, and 1 teaspoon of freshly grated ginger in a small bowl.
Pour the glaze over the beef and vegetables, stirring to combine everything evenly.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es, allowing the flavors to meld together.
Remove the skillet from heat and garnish with 2 tablespoons of sesame seeds and chopped green onions.
Serve the stir-fry over cooked brown rice or quinoa for a complete meal.
